What to Look for in a High-Quality Car Wash Soap

When it comes to choosing the best car wash soap for your vehicle, there are several key factors to consider. Here are some of the most important things to look for in a high-quality car wash soap:

  • pH balance: The pH balance of a car wash soap is crucial because it determines how well the soap will clean your car’s paint without damaging it. Ideally, you want a soap that has a pH balance between 5.5 and 6.5, which is the same pH range as your car’s clear coat.
  • Non-abrasive formula: A non-abrasive formula is essential for protecting your car’s paint from scratches and swirls. Harsh chemicals and abrasive materials can cause micro-scratches and other damage to your car’s paint, so it’s important to choose a soap that is gentle on your vehicle’s finish.
  • Ease of use: In addition to being effective at cleaning your car, a high-quality car wash soap should also be easy to use. Look for a soap that is easy to apply and rinse off, and that doesn’t leave behind any residue or streaks.

Overall, these are some of the most important factors to consider when choosing a car wash soap. By looking for a soap that has a balanced pH, a non-abrasive formula, and is easy to use, you can ensure that your car is cleaned effectively and safely.

What to Consider When Choosing a Polishing Compound

When it comes to choosing the right polishing compound for your car, there are several factors to consider. Here are some key elements to keep in mind:

  • Grit level: The grit level of a polishing compound refers to the size of the abrasive particles it contains. A higher grit level indicates a more aggressive compound that can remove more significant scratches and imperfections. However, higher grit levels can also be more likely to damage the paint if not used correctly. Therefore, it’s essential to choose a polishing compound with a grit level that matches your car’s current condition and the level of imperfections you want to remove.
  • Lubrication: Polishing compounds that contain lubricants can help to reduce the risk of scratches and other damage to your car’s paint. Look for compounds that include lubricants such as carnauba wax or silicone dioxide. These ingredients can help to protect your car’s paint while you work on it, making the polishing process smoother and safer.
  • Removal of swirls and scratches: Polishing compounds are designed to remove swirls, scratches, and other imperfections from your car’s paint. When choosing a polishing compound, look for one that is specifically formulated to remove the type of imperfections you are dealing with. For example, if your car has swirls and fine scratches, look for a compound that is designed to remove those specific types of imperfections.

Overall, choosing the right polishing compound for your car requires careful consideration of several factors. By taking the time to evaluate your car’s current condition and the type of imperfections you want to remove, you can choose a polishing compound that will provide the best results and help to protect your car’s paint.

3. Are there any cleaning products that should be avoided by professional detailers?

Yes, there are some cleaning products that should be avoided by professional detailers. For example, using abrasive or harsh chemicals on the vehicle’s paint or interior can cause damage or discoloration. Some detailers may also avoid using certain cleaning products on vehicles with delicate or sensitive surfaces, such as clear coat or leather. It’s important to always follow the manufacturer’s instructions when using cleaning products and to test them on a small, inconspicuous area first to ensure they won’t cause any damage.

5. Can I use the same cleaning products on my car’s interior and exterior?

While some cleaning products can be used on both the interior and exterior of your car, it’s generally best to use different products for each. Interior cleaning products are designed to be gentle on delicate surfaces and to remove tough stains and odors, while exterior cleaning products are designed to be more aggressive and to protect the paint from fading and damage. Using the wrong cleaning product on the wrong surface can cause damage or discoloration, so it’s important to use the right product for each area of your car.
